BRYNHYFRYD is a very large extended detached house of 198m², built sometime before 1900. It was last sold for £260,000 in June 2024, which was around 15% below the average June 2024 detached price in the Swansea local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was October 2023, where the current energy rating was E, and the potential energy rating was B.

BRYNHYFRYD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Swansea local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two BRYNHYFRYD sales from March 1995 and June 2024 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 1995 sale was for 1%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 1% below the HPI over time, until the June 2024 sale, where it falls to 15%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 15% below the HPI.

How Large is BRYNHYFRYD?

BRYNHYFRYD is 198m², which includes one extension, according to the EPC inspection conducted in October 2023. This puts it in the largest 10% of detached houses in Pontarddulais,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of detached houses by size in Pontarddulais, and where BRYNHYFRYD lies on this distribution: 96% of detached houses are smaller than BRYNHYFRYD, and 4%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Pontarddulais.

BRYNHYFRYD: Plot and Title Map

BRYNHYFRYD sits on a plot of roughly 0.281 of an acre, or 1,136m². The below map shows the location of BRYNHYFRYD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of BRYNHYFRYD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
